Trader consensus heavily favors Benoît Saint Denis as Paddy Pimblett's next opponent at a 97% implied probability, driven by multiple reports confirming the lightweight contender clash for UFC 329 on July 11 during International Fight Week in Las Vegas. Official announcements from UFC insiders and outlets like MMA Fighting and MMA Mania in early May solidified the matchup, with Pimblett rebounding from his first Octagon loss against the surging Saint Denis, positioning it as a pivotal ranking bout. Minimal movement toward alternatives like Mateusz Gamrot or Dan Hooker reflects no credible rumors. Potential challenges include fighter injuries, withdrawals ahead of weigh-ins, or rare UFC card reshuffles by Dana White, though none have surfaced in recent injury reports.

Resolution for this market will be based on the next UFC fighter that Paddy Pimblett is officially announced to fight, regardless of whether the fight ends up taking place.
Only official announcements from the UFC, which include a scheduled date for the bout, will count. Announcements with no date or which do not confirm that the fight is official, speculation, or other unofficial announcements will not count.
If Pimblett is officially announced to fight any non-listed fighter or no qualifying announcement is made by December 31, 2026, 11:59 PM ET, this market will resolve to “Other”.
The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from the UFC (https://www.ufc.com/).
